Subject: [PATCH 01/26] drm/bridge: add drm_of_find_bridge()
of_drm_find_bridge() does not increment the refcount for the returned
bridge, but that is required now. However converting it and all its users
is not realistically doable at once given the large amount of (direct and
indirect) callers and the complexity of some. Also, "of_drm_find_bridge is
oddly named according to our convention and it would make more sense to be
called drm_of_find_bridge()" (quoted from Link: below).
Solve both issues by creating a new drm_of_find_bridge() that is identical
to of_drm_find_bridge() except it takes a reference. Then
of_drm_find_bridge() will be deprecated to be eventually removed.
Suggested-by: Maxime Ripard <mripard@...nel.org>
Link: https://lore.kernel.org/dri-devel/20250319-stylish-lime-mongoose-0a18ad@houat/
Signed-off-by: Luca Ceresoli <luca.ceresoli@...tlin.com>
---
Note: a simple implementation would just be
{ return drm_bridge_get(of_drm_find_bridge(np)); }
but it would release the mutex before getting the reference, so it is
not safe. Make things simple by duplicating the code. A later patch will
make instead the (to be deprecated) of_drm_find_bridge() become a wrapper
of the new drm_of_find_bridge()

+/**
+ * drm_of_find_bridge - find the bridge corresponding to the device node in
+ * the global bridge list
+ * @np: device node
+ *
+ * The refcount of the returned bridge is incremented. Use drm_bridge_put()
+ * when done with it.
+ *
+ * RETURNS:
+ * drm_bridge control struct on success, NULL on failure
+ */
+struct drm_bridge *drm_of_find_bridge(struct device_node *np)
+{
+ struct drm_bridge *bridge;
+
+ mutex_lock(&bridge_lock);
+
+ list_for_each_entry(bridge, &bridge_list, list) {
+ if (bridge->of_node == np) {
+ mutex_unlock(&bridge_lock);
+ return drm_bridge_get(bridge);
+ }
+ }
+
+ mutex_unlock(&bridge_lock);
+ return NULL;
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(drm_of_find_bridge);
